The Impact of USAID Shutdown
This chapter delves into the repercussions of the Trump administration's efforts to dismantle USAID, a critical agency for global humanitarian aid. Experts discuss the history and significance of USAID, highlighting its role in programs like PEPFAR and the immediate crises unfolding due to funding cuts. The chapter emphasizes the urgent need for reliable support systems to prevent severe disruptions in essential services, particularly in health initiatives across vulnerable populations.
